		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>You answered your own question.  As someone who used to plan fuel purchases for a charter airline I can tell you that smaller airports almost always will charge more for fuel. Supply and demand and all that. Plus, you can&#8217;t spread out the distribution costs effectively. Especially if they don&#8217;t order jet A-1 all that often and have to bring it in specifically for your operation. Obviously, Skybus will be the largest purchaser at places like GYY, IAG and SWF, so they&#8217;ll be in a decent position to negotiate a discount, but nothing like the competition at ORD.</p>
